The tourism industry in 2023 is witnessing transformative changes driven by sustainability and innovation. Travelers are increasingly seeking eco-friendly experiences that minimize their environmental impact, leading to a rise in sustainable travel options. This trend is reflected in the growing popularity of eco-resorts, carbon-neutral excursions, and community-based tourism initiatives, which allow visitors to connect with local cultures while supporting conservation efforts.
Moreover, technology continues to shape how we explore destinations.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are enhancing travel experiences, enabling tourists to preview experiences before committing. Additionally, smart travel apps are making it easier for travelers to navigate new cities, offering personalized recommendations based on real-time data.

The post-pandemic landscape has also led to an increased emphasis on wellness tourism, where travelers prioritize health-centric activities such as yoga retreats and nature-based therapies. This overarching focus on sustainability, innovation, and personal well-being is redefining the tourism landscape, presenting both opportunities and challenges for stakeholders in the industry.
